  10. SAYING IT WITH MUSIC

    This year 6400 candidates will sit for the music examinations conducted by the Slate Conservatorium on behalf of the Australian Music Board, which comprises representatives of the Various State-Universities, Of this number 1890 are taking the theory of music. Those in the metropolitan area sat at the East Sydney Technical College (old Darlinghursl Coot) to-day, there being several hundreds sitting. The first batch sat to-day. ... [ILLUSTRATED]
